The Barceló Fuerteventura Thalasso Spa, is situated on the edge of the Caleta de Fuste beach, on the Canary island of Fuerteventura . This recently built hotel, with a wide variety of facilities and services, is one of the top hotels in the area.

My wife and I have just returned from 11 days in the Barcelo Fuerte Ventura. I have read several reports on this hotel, both good and bad, and agree with some points in all of them but not with any single report in total. One person said that it deserved 5 stars, I can only think that they have never stayed in a true 5 star hotel or they could not have said this. The hotel is very good mostly, but it struggles to deserve even its 4 star rating, I would class it more as a very good 3 star with some 4 star touches.

The staff are mostly excellent and very friendly, but the reception staff were occasionally clueless when it came to asking about information on things like the activities available. They seemed to be closeted behind their reception desk with little idea of what went on in the rest of the hotel.

There is an internet station with three computers but they are slow, very expensive and sometimes fail to give the correct amount of time for the money you put in. I would recommend using one of the cyber cafes in the resort instead.

The maid service was good but totally unpredictable. She would arrive at 9.30 some mornings but not until 3pm other days and there seemed to be little rhyme or reason in her timetable.

We had a room very near the lift shafts and I would advise anyone offered this to refuse and ask for a different room as when the lifts are in full swing on a change over day it can sound like a freight train is running through the room every 5 minutes or so.

We picked Fuerteventura for a week in the sun before winter sets in at home. We wanted a hotel on the beach, short transfer time and with decent food. We chose this hotel based on the previous reviews from this and other websites.

Hotel itself is very nice. The rooms are spacious and well furnished. Overall found it to be nice and pretty clean.

The Hotel food (we were half board) was abysmal.
Being a buffet there is a wide choice but to be honest the quality is very poor. Breakfasts were better than dinner but only due to the fresh fruit and yoghurt, anything that the hotel had to cook seemed to go wrong- how can you muck up scrambled eggs? The meat served at dinner was the toughest I have had in years (definately not 4 star). We tried dinner twice and gave up. This was not just our opinion, an awful lot of the people we spoke to at the hotel said the same thing. We ended up eating at The Windmill which is 2 mins walk away. They serve British food which is not normally what we would go for but it was fresh and tasty and Sam and Sue who own the bar are lovely.

Hotel location is fine, right on the beach and anywhere you want to go in the resort is only a short stroll away. There is more in the resort than there first appears- instead of one town centre the shops, bars and restaurants are spread about in several clumps. Rather than book the agents tranport we took a taxi from the airport, 10mins journey and only 10 Euros.

All the hotel staff we came into contact with were friendly and helpful.

We only went to one show but found it pretty good with a pleasant atmosphere in the theatre area.

We went to this hotel on the recommendation of our friends who have been 5 times!!! On holidays elsewhere, we had investigated what there was for the children which made us realise how important this must be, not just for the childrens sanity!

The Barcelo was fantastic for our young children (6 & 4) with regular daily activities with awards given out during the evening entertainment for those that did particularly well. The staff work very hard indeed, entertaining the children by day and then providing the rather tongue-in-cheek entertainment by night! Some nights there is professional entertainment which was very good.

The food was of a reasonable standard; can become somewhat boring but the theme nights adds a little variation. Children were well catered for with a good selection of hot and cold meals; the staff were very attentive also.

Accomodation was again excellent, our room was on the ground floor by the childrens pool which was very quiet and very handy for our young ones!

The hotel is located next to the beach, so having the choice of the hotel pool and beach we found to be excellent.

I'm not sure how it would be during peek season as we found it to be just right when we were there. Adults without children may be a little bored with the family theme.

All in all, I would absolutely definitely return with the young ones - the only down side was that we should have booked 2 weeks and not 1.
